Joe Craig | 2 comments So I got into fantasy books at University and was recommended this book (may have been a series). The only clear memory I have is that the magic system used required the caster to draw power from a partner to cast the spell, sort of a symbiotic relationship.

The MC was a wizard who had partnered with a dwarf to cast spells. At one point in the story the pair end up in a battle and the only way to survive is for the wizard to cast a spell that will draw so much power from their partner that it will kill them. As there is no other choice the wizard casts the spell but rather than kill the dwarf it breaks the bond and the dwarf survives.

In fact I think the story then goes on to tell the tale of the dwarf, he might have been a dwarven king or some other special person.

The book was available in the UK around 1986 to 1989 and I picked up a copy in a local bookstore, no special order or anything. So guessing it was by a well known author.

Robert (ricroscupshigh) | 544 comments Possibly The Fionavar Tapestry, by Guy Gavriel Kay? Originally published 1984-1986.

Loren Silvercloak is a mage who draws power from the former dwarf king Matt Soren. In the second book they travel to break the power of a cauldron and Matt is killed in the battle, which breaks the bond between them. In the third book, Matt (restored to life) returns to the dwarf kingdom to reclaim his throne.
